| dc.description.abstract | We settle the complexity of the Independent Set Reconfiguration problem on bipartite graphs under all three commonly studied reconfiguration models. We show that under the token jumping or token addition/ removal model, the problem is NP-complete. For the token sliding model, we show that the problem remains PSPACE-complete. © 2018 Association for Computing Machinery. | |
